Modern hand brake cables offer several critical advantages over traditional mechanical systems. The integration of electronic control technology allows for precise monitoring of brake status and automatic adjustment of tension, reducing the risk of mechanical failure. According to NIST's National Institute of Standards and Technology research on automotive safety systems, "Electronic parking brake systems demonstrate a 30% improvement in response time compared to conventional cable-based systems" (NIST Technical Report, 2023).
One of the most significant benefits is the automatic parking functionality. This feature eliminates the need for manual engagement of the parking brake, reducing driver workload and minimizing the risk of human error. The system also includes a self-diagnostic mechanism that alerts drivers to potential issues through the vehicle's onboard computer system.
